Proton-Phonon Coupling in CsH2 AsO4 and KH2AsO4

Abstract
We have observed strong anharmonic coupling between the pseudospin "tunneling" mode and an optical mode of β2 symmetry in the paraelectric phase of cesium dihydrogen arsenate. At temperatures above Tc=143 °K this interaction is manifest as an antiresonance interference shape in the Raman spectrum, similar to that in AlPO4; however, the interacting modes in CsH2ASO4 are heavily damped, in contrast to AlPO4. The observed spectra are in good agreement with a spectral distribution function obtained from a Green's-function calculation. Very similar results are obtained for KH2AsO4.
